This part describes administration options and requirements for System 85 R2V1 through R2V4.
Procedure 275 Word 4: ISDN Service — Enable/Disable
Procedure 275 is used to translate the system class-of-service (COS) assignments as well as several
other miscellaneous services and features. Word 4 provides the capability for enabling and disabling
the ISDN service. Figure 7-1, Procedure 275 Word 4: System COS and Miscellaneous Service
Assignments (System 85 R2V4), depicts procedure 275, word 4.

Field 14 V4 Only
For System 85 R2V4, field 14 must always be translated. Field encodes and their
descriptions are:
0
1
(Dash) required when ISDN is not provided. Current policy is to always ship
ISDN-PRI software with the switch. However, the administration software still
provides the option to show that this software is not provided.
Must be translated when ISDN is provided but not active disabled.
Must be translated to enable ISDN service.
